Elena, They can be used for bird feeders. Cut a hole in the side, run a rope or strong cord between the opening and the top. Fill it up about 2 inches. That should do it. Aloha.

Hi Elena. I'm Cindy. I have seen people use milk jugs for holiday outside lighting. Use a strand of outdoor lights. Cut a notch out of the milk jug on the pour spout. Put one light in the jug making sure the wire enters and exits the jug in the notch. Replace the cap. Continue this process until you have used all of the lights. The milk jugs magnify the lights and makes beautiful luminarias. You can place them down your sidewalk, or your driveway, or on your porch.
Elena, you can cut out the front slope of the jug (away from the handle) and use it as a scoop or bins to store small items for gardening, sewing, painting, crafting, legos, matchbox cars, oral care, hair care, condiments, picnic supplies, etc. You can cut the flat sides out to slide into jean pockets for coasters or punch holes along the sides of the squares and crochet them together to form a blanket, placemat or bag. Cut the bottoms off and use them to sort items in your drawers: undies, junk drawer, desk drawer, nuts and bolts, etc. Good luck.
